Thy fierce wrath goeth over me; thy terrors have cut me off.

Bible References

Fierce

Psalm 38:1
[A Psalm of David. To bring to remembrance.] O LORD, rebuke me not in your wrath: neither chasten me in your hot displeasure.
Psalm 89:46
How long, LORD? will you hide yourself forever? shall your anger burn like fire?
Psalm 90:7
For we are consumed by your anger, and by your wrath are we troubled.
Psalm 102:10
Because of your indignation and your wrath: for you have lifted me up, and cast me down.
Isaiah 53:4
Surely he has borne our griefs, and carried our sorrows: yet we did esteem him stricken, smitten by God, and afflicted.
Romans 8:32
He that spared not his own Son, but delivered him up for us all, how shall he not with him also freely give us all things?
Galatians 3:13
Christ has redeemed us from the curse of the law, being made a curse for us: for it is written, Cursed is every one that hangs on a tree:
Revelation 6:17
For the great day of his wrath has come; and who shall be able to stand?

Cut me

Isaiah 53:8
He was taken from prison and from judgment: and who shall declare his generation? for he was cut off out of the land of the living: for the transgression of my people was he stricken.
Daniel 9:26
And after threescore and two weeks shall Messiah be cut off, but not for himself: and the people of the prince that shall come shall destroy the city and the sanctuary; and its end shall be with a flood, and unto the end of the war desolations are determined.
